Sheehan Wife Replica bass
Here is a picture of my bass project I had John Scott at Bluesman Vintage Guitars bring to life.
It is a clone of Billy Sheehan's "Wife" bass.. All the stickers were purchased from collectors, so they are the real deal. John painted all the paint specs on the bass and clear coated the body to protect stickers from peeling and further wear. the EBO is a 1966 pickup and the P-bass pickups are D.Allen. ( I tested all the major pickup makers and found D.Allen to be closest to vintage tone while still having pissed-off midrange and clarity. PERFECT pickup IMHO ) Bluesman will have more info about bass on his home page in a few weeks. The Bass will makes its debut at the Dallas International Guitar Convention April 20-21st, 2012. more pics to come later... John still has some aging to finish, but I couldn't wait to show it off. thanks for taking time to visit this page.

dual output jacks are for running each pickup into a different amp so you an have massive LOWS and singing, semi-distorted highs. check out youtube for tons of Billy videos explaining what he does. |
